29/08/2024 Computer - IT - Webs
Naresh IT, a renowned software training institute, offers a comprehensive online training program in C language. Designed to cater to learners of all levels, our course provides a solid foundation in programming concepts and equips you with the skills to build robust applications.
Why Choose Naresh IT's C Language Online Training?
Expert Instructors: Learn from seasoned professionals with extensive experience in C programming.
Flexible Learning: Study at your own pace with our online platform, accessible anytime, anywhere.
Interactive Learning: Engage in hands-on exercises, coding challenges, and real-world projects.
Comprehensive Curriculum: Cover a wide range of topics, from fundamental concepts to advanced techniques.
Job Placement Assistance: Benefit from our dedicated placement team to help you secure your dream job.
Course Highlights:
Data Types and Variables: Understand different data types, variable declaration, and assignment.
Operators: Learn about arithmetic, relational, logical, and bitwise operators.
Control Flow: Master conditional statements (if-else, switch) and loops (for, while, do-while).
Functions: Create reusable code blocks with functions, including parameters and return values.
Pointers: Grasp the concept of pointers for dynamic memory allocation and efficient memory management.
Arrays: Work with one-dimensional and multidimensional arrays for storing collections of data.
Structures and Unions: Create custom data types to represent complex data structures.
File I/O: Learn to read from and write to files using C functions.
Preprocessor Directives: Understand how to use preprocessor directives for conditional compilation and macro definitions.
Advanced Topics: Explore topics like linked lists, stacks, queues, trees, and graphs for efficient data structures.
Benefits of Learning C Language:
Strong Foundation: C provides a solid foundation for understanding other programming languages.
System Programming: Develop low-level system applications and device drivers.
Embedded Systems: Create applications for embedded devices like microcontrollers.
Game Development: Contribute to game engines and develop game components.
Competitive Programming: Excel in programming contests and challenges.
Choosing the right Flutter course as a beginner can be overwhelming, especially with so many options out there. This blog simplifies the process by li...
Are you looking for a powerful and affordable hosting solution for your online business? This is the best time to get it. Serverwala is offering a spe...
"Become a job-ready full-stack developer in just 6 months with AGN Hub Tech & IT Solutions. Master HTML, CSS, JavaScript, React.js, Express.js, Mo...
Discover the best Android app development services with our curated list of the top Android app development companies for 2025. Whether you are a star...
More Details